To qualify my question: By "speed chess," I'm referring to OTB rapid and blitz under FIDE time controls. He most certainly is a top 2 internet blitz and bullet player.

Anyway... most of us are probably used to thinking of Carlsen and Nakamura as a head above the rest in speed chess, right? In the recently finished Isle of Man tournament, one of the commentators expressed some regret going into the last round that a Carlsen-Naka speed chess tiebreak to decide the winner would not be a possibility. Looking at his results in rapid and blitz since his Paris GCT win in early 2016, though, I don't think Naka looks like the second-best speed chess player in the world at the moment:

Leuven 2016: finished 7th out of 10 players

World Rapid Championship: finished 28th

World Blitz Championship: finished 4th, but was never really in contention for the title in a tournament dominated by Karjakin and Carlsen

Paris 2017: finished 3rd

Saint Louis Rapid & Blitz: finished tied for 2nd in a tournament without Carlsen and MVL

Currently, I think Karjakin looks like the clear #2 blitz player in the world (see performances in World Blitz Championship and blitz portion of Saint Louis), and MVL is perhaps also better than Naka. In rapid there doesn't seem to be any standouts other than Carlsen, but MVL seems slightly better there as well - and maybe even Wesley So too, given his rapid performances Paris and Leuven this year. And in both time controls Naka is by no means clearly better than Aronian, who won the STL Rapid & Blitz ahead of him.

Thus, it seems to me that Naka, in his current form and in the current chess world, is a bit over-glorified as a speed chess player. To be sure, he is still among the elite few in speed chess on the planet, but the notion that he is head to head with Carlsen, and neck and shoulders above everyone else is most certainly inaccurate.

Carlsen is clearly the best blitz player in the world for now. 

That leaves Karjakin, Aronian, Ding Liren, Naka, and MVL fighting for the #2 spot in the world. 

Naka is certainly in the conversation, but Karjakin's recent form and his blitz rating show that he deserves his current spot second behind Carlsen.

 

Having said that, I'd pick Aronian or MVL over Karjakin in a long blitz match. A Karjakin-Naka match would be very close.
